Transaction

c13cbae4bb9d4478403be6a7ffd98dadd9ae4ed2d31b19dcb54e2e806bc289c1
520,335 confirmations
Timestamp
1468897480
Block421,370
Fee20,000 sats
Fee rate89.3 sats/vB
view on mempool.space

Inputs & Outputs